SM57 RCO is a 2007 Renault Grand Espace in Grey with a 1,995cc diesel engine. This vehicle has been through 26 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 57.7%.
Across all 2007 Renault Grand Espace models, the average MOT pass rate is 67.2% with a typical mileage of 88,970 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.
The most common reason a Renault Grand Espace fails its MOT is track rod end ball joint has excessive play, accounting for 9,269 recorded failures. If you're considering buying SM57 RCO,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Renault Grand Espace typically stays on UK roads for around 28 years. At 19 years old, this Renault Grand Espace is well into its expected lifespan but still has years ahead.
